What Are the Key Components of a Switchgear System?

2025-03-03

In power systems, switchgear systems are essential for separating, safeguarding, and managing electrical equipment. By avoiding malfunctions and reducing interruptions, they guarantee the safe and effective functioning of electrical grids. A well-designed switchgear system is made up of a number of essential parts, each of which is essential to its operation. We examine the key elements of a switchgear system and their importance below.

Switchgear

1. Circuit Breakers

Circuit breakers are one of the most critical components of a switchgear system. They serve as automatic protection devices that interrupt electrical flow in the event of faults such as short circuits or overloads. These devices can be classified into different types, including:

- Air Circuit Breakers (ACBs)

- Vacuum Circuit Breakers (VCBs)

- SF6 Circuit Breakers

- Oil Circuit Breakers

Each type is suited for specific voltage levels and applications.


2. Fuses

Fuses provide overcurrent protection by breaking the circuit when excessive current flows through them. They are simple, cost-effective solutions for safeguarding electrical equipment from damage caused by faults.


3. Disconnectors (Isolators)

Disconnectors or isolators are used to ensure complete electrical isolation of a circuit for maintenance purposes. Unlike circuit breakers, isolators do not have arc-quenching capabilities and must be operated only when the circuit is de-energized.


4. Busbars

Busbars are conductors that distribute power within a switchgear system. Made from copper or aluminum, they provide a low-resistance path for electricity to flow between components, ensuring efficient power distribution.


5. Instrument Transformers

Instrument transformers, including current transformers (CTs) and voltage transformers (VTs), are used to step down high currents and voltages to safe levels for metering, protection, and control. They enable accurate monitoring and measurement of electrical parameters.


6. Protection Relays

Protection relays monitor electrical conditions and trigger circuit breakers in the event of abnormalities such as overcurrent, undervoltage, or frequency deviations. They are crucial for preventing damage and ensuring the reliability of the power system.


7. Surge Arresters

Surge arresters protect switchgear and other electrical equipment from voltage surges caused by lightning strikes or switching operations. They help maintain system stability and prolong equipment lifespan.


8. Control Panel and Switches

The control panel contains switches, indicators, and control devices that allow operators to monitor and manage the switchgear system. It provides the necessary interface for controlling circuit breakers and other components.


9. Enclosures and Insulation

Switchgear enclosures provide physical protection and insulation for components, preventing electrical hazards and external damage. They can be air-insulated, gas-insulated, or metal-clad, depending on the application.
